The lyrics to "Sing for Myself" by Voices in Your Head convey a sense of resilience and determination amidst adversity. The opening line, "Out of the fallen trees we sing," suggests that even in the face of destruction or failure, there is still a desire to express oneself and find hope through singing. The following line, "Sing like we're losing everything," reflects the intensity and passion with which the singer approaches their art, pouring their heart and soul into their music.
The lyrics continue with a sense of displacement and searching for belonging, as the singer describes feeling lost and without a place to go. However, they find solace and purpose in singing for themselves, as it is the only thing they truly know. The theme of self-expression and self-discovery is further emphasized with the line "Born to a brand new century, sing for our sisters patiently." Here, the singer acknowledges the importance of music in connecting with others and advocating for social change and justice.
The chorus of the song highlights the singer's desire to give voice to the unheard and advocate for progress. They sing for the voices never heard and the lessons that are still not learned. The lyrics also touch upon the yearning for peace and the work that still needs to be done in achieving it.
The second verse continues the theme of resilience, encouraging perseverance even during the darkest days. The line "Sing 'til we've put our fears aside" suggests that singing can be a form of catharsis and a means to tackle personal and collective fears. The final line, "And if I feel myself begin to fold, sing for myself it's all I know," reinforces the idea that singing is an inherent part of the singer's identity and a source of strength in moments of vulnerability.
Overall, "Sing for Myself" celebrates the power of music to inspire, heal, and unite, while also acknowledging the ongoing struggles and injustices in the world.
